Signs of Foundation Problems & When to Call a Specialist

Your dwelling's foundation is its base, so it's crucial to be aware of any symptoms of trouble.

Overlooking these cues can lead to costly repairs down the line.

Here are some common warning signs:

* Splits in your ceilings

* {Doors and windows that stick or are difficult to operate

* Tilting floors

* Out-of-plumb tiles

* Water damage in your crawl space

If you notice any of these warnings, it's best to consult a qualified foundation professional. They can evaluate the situation and recommend the optimal course of action. Early intervention can often prevent trivial issues from becoming major problems.

Filing an Insurance Claim for Foundation Damage

When your home's base sustains damage, it can be a daunting experience. Navigating the insurance claim process can feel overwhelming, but familiarizing yourself with the steps involved can make it easier to handle. First, thoroughly document the damage with pictures. Then, as soon as possible contact your insurance company and submit a claim. Be prepared to provide detailed descriptions about the damage and any potential causes.

Your representative will likely schedule an inspection of your home. It's important to be helpful during this process. After the inspection, the provider will assess the claim and determine the extent of coverage. You may need to provide additional documentation depending on the magnitude of the damage.

If your claim is approved, your insurance company will issue a payment for the restoration. Keep in mind that there may be a out-of-pocket expense you are responsible for. It's essential to opt for a reputable contractor who is experienced in repairing foundation damage. Make sure to get multiple bids and compare them carefully before making a selection.
